Ready to tackle the trails like a true champion? A giant bike is your ticket to ultimate off-roading glory. These massive machines offer unmatched stability, allowing you to conquer any terrain with confidence. Forget about cruising; on a giant bike, you'll be flying through the trails, leaving everyone else in your wake. Get ready to experience t